Abstract

The aim of this work is to describe chemical substances contained in crude oils and fuels, the conditions in which petroleum products (fuels) are corrosive to metals; corrosion mechanisms in fuels; which parts of storage tanks containing crude oils and fuels undergo corrosion; dependence of corrosion in tanks on type of fuels; bifouels (bioalcohols and biodiesel); corrosion of metals in biofuels; anti-corrosion preventive measures; selecting of coatings for inner surfaces of tanks containing fuels; The results are summarized in the book "Corrosion in Systems for Transportation and Storage of Petroleum Products and Biofuels" published by Springer.
